When it comes to assessing vision and eye health, most people are familiar with the traditional eye tests that involve reading letters off a chart and determining the prescription needed for glasses or contacts. However, there is another, equally important test that is often overlooked – the binocular eye test. This test evaluates how well the eyes work together as a team, and can reveal important information about a person’s vision and overall eye health.
The binocular eye test is designed to assess the coordination and alignment of the eyes, as well as how well they work together to create a single, clear image. This test is particularly important for people who experience symptoms such as double vision, eye strain, headaches, or difficulty focusing. By evaluating the way the eyes move and work together, eye care professionals can diagnose conditions such as strabismus (a misalignment of the eyes), amblyopia (lazy eye), and other binocular vision disorders.
One of the key components of the binocular eye test is the assessment of eye teaming, or the ability of the eyes to work together to focus on objects at various distances. This involves tests that evaluate the eyes’ ability to converge (turn inward) and diverge (turn outward) in order to maintain single, clear vision. People who have difficulty with eye teaming may experience blurred or double vision, eye strain, and other discomforts that can affect their ability to perform daily tasks.
Another important aspect of the binocular eye test is the evaluation of depth perception, or the ability to perceive objects in three dimensions. Depth perception relies on the eyes’ ability to work together to create a sense of space and distance, and is crucial for activities such as driving, sports, and navigating through the environment. People who have poor depth perception may struggle with tasks that require hand-eye coordination and spatial awareness.
In addition to assessing eye teaming and depth perception, the binocular eye test also includes evaluations of eye movements and tracking. These tests measure the eyes’ ability to smoothly track moving objects, as well as their ability to shift focus between near and far distances. Problems with eye movements and tracking can result in symptoms such as eye strain, headaches, and difficulty reading or following moving objects.
Overall, the binocular eye test provides valuable information about the coordination and function of the eyes, and can help eye care professionals diagnose and treat a variety of vision problems. By identifying issues with eye teaming, depth perception, and eye movements, professionals can develop treatment plans that may include vision therapy, prism lenses, or other interventions to improve visual function and reduce symptoms.
